It's also important to remember that upholstery and fabric on U sectional sofas need regular cleaning to maintain their attractive appearance and functionality. Regular dusting and spot cleaning with a mild detergent or a mild fabric cleaner can prevent dirt and staining. Similarly, keeping the area in which the sectional is set away from direct sunlight can aid in protecting against discoloration and fade.

Additionally, the fabric used to construct a chaise sectional may influence its longevity and durability. Selecting upholstery materials that are made of durable and resilient materials, like leather or performance fabrics can help ensure the sectional maintains its shape and support. Performing regular maintenance such as cleaning the sectional, and then regularly turning the cushions will further prolong its life, while making sure that it doesn't wear or sag over time. The sectional should be kept away from direct heat and sunlight to minimize the risk of the sectional's color fading or degrading.
